No More Chocolate Milk for Washington, D.C. Schools


Not sure this has anything to do with our first lady’s initiatives on Child obesity we have been covering it, but it is indeed an awesome move by the DC school.  Last week, local schools will no longer offer students sweetened/flavored milk, like chocolate and that “strawberry” concoction.

The expulsion of flavored milks is part of D.C.’s attempt to improve the nutritional quality of food offered at its public schools; which will also include the testing of low-sugar cereals and other more nutritious foods.

Students will now have to choose between 1% of skim milk.
